How to Tell if someone is Blocking You On Facebook
Getting blocked on Facebook is not enjoyable for anyone, but if you likewise utilize Facebook for your small company, getting blocked could handle an entire new measurement in regards to scary experiences. Facebook makes the act of blocking someone a confidential matter and also does not supply any kind of tools in order to help you uncover if you have actually been blocked or otherwise. Nevertheless, with a little bit of investigator work, you could typically figure out if you have been blocked. Bear in mind that just because somebody is no more noticeable in your list of friends does not always suggest you have actually been blocked. You could have been "unfriended," the individual might have terminated their account or Facebook might have suspended their account. Third-party applications like Unfriend Finder and also That Deleted Me could reveal you when somebody goes away from your list of friends but do not tell you if you have likewise been blocked.
How To Tell If Someone Is Blocking You On Facebook
Search engine result
If a person has blocked you, as opposed to merely stopped your relationship, his name will disappoint up in your account's search results. Attempt inputting the individual's name in the search area on top of your Facebook web page. If you don't discover that individual, you might have been blocked. Nevertheless, he may have simply changed his safety and security settings to avoid anybody but friends from searching for him. Attempt logging out of Facebook or toggling to your business account (click the arrowhead in the top right edge and also choose "Log In"). Attempt searching for the individual once more. If the person is not noticeable in a public search or from your organisation account, you could have been blocked. If the person shows up in a public search, yet not noticeable in a search from your personal account, you have actually been blocked.
Mutual Friend list
Mutual friends can be an excellent indication to see if you have been blocked. Navigate to an account of a person who was a mutual friend with the person you suspect has actually blocked you. A listing of some of her present friends gets on their profile web page. Click the "See All" web link on top of the list. A search area shows up on top of the web page, which you could use to type the person's name. If the individual's account appears, you have not been blocked. If it doesn't appear, you may have been blocked. While couple of people have their friends noted publicly, if you could discover such a person, attempt logging out of Facebook and checking out their list of friends. If the individual is visible there, yet not when you were visited, you have been blocked.
Wall Posts
If you can bear in mind any posts the person has placed on your profile, company web page or a mutual friend's web page in the past, locating those posts currently can show whether you've been blocked. If you have been blocked, the Wall posts will still show up, nonetheless his account image will certainly be changed with an enigma. Furthermore, the person's name will certainly remain in black text and will no more be a clickable link to his account page.
Other Techniques
So far, all of the above techniques are ways you could determine if you have been blocked without drawing attention to yourself. To figure out undoubtedly if you have not been blocked, attempt sending a Facebook message to the person. If you receive a reply, you have not been blocked. You could also ask mutual friends if they have actually seen the individual on Facebook just recently. If no one has, the person could have ended her account, or may have been suspended from Facebook. Finally, you can ask your friends, or the individual directly, whether you have actually been blocked.
